B Investments HoldingE  (CAI:BINV) Enterprise Value Explanation

When an investor buy a company, the investor needs to pay not only the common shares, he/she also needs to pay the shareholders of Preferred Stocks. He also assumes the debt of the company, and receives the cash on the company's balance sheet.

If a company has more cash than debt, the investor actually pays less than the Market Cap because he immediately owns the cash once the transaction goes through.

The market value of Preferred Stock needs to be added to the market value of common stocks in the calculation of Enterprise Value.

For the companies with the same Market Cap, the smaller the Enterprise Value is, the cheaper the company is.

Enterprise Value can be negative when the company's net cash is more than its Market Cap. In this case the investor is basically getting the company for free and get paid for that.

B Investments HoldingE Business Description

Address 24 Talaat Harb Street, 1st Floor, Downtown, Cinema Radio Building, Cairo, EGY, 11956
B Investments Holding SAE is an Egypt-based private equity firm and capital growth investor. The Company's principal business activity is investment in other entities. The company has its investments in real estate development, non-banking financial services, electronic payments, renewable energy, specialized healthcare, pharma retail, and food & beverage.
